Unlike other Assault and Battery charges, Virginia law allows for some offenders accused of Domestic Assault and Battery to request the case be handled under a First Offender program which essentially gives the offender the chance to persuade the Court that the incident in question was unusual and is not likely to happen again. Simple Assault is a misdemeanor and if this is your first offense you may be eligible for a program known as ARD. To convict an offender of a Virginia domestic assault charge under Va. Code §18.2-57.2, the Commonwealth must prove an assault and battery and that the assault and battery was against a household or family member as defined in Va. Code §16.1-228. When a person is charged with a simple assault in violation of subsection A of § 18.2-57 where the victim was a family or household member of the person or a violation of § 18.2-57.2, the court may defer the proceedings against such person, without a finding of guilt, and place him on probation under the terms of this section.
